Huang Tingjing, the word Lu Zhi,No. Valley; The founder of Jiangxi Poetry School in its heyday, and Du Fu, Chen (the first ancestor Du Fu; Three cases, Chen and Huang. ) called; They, Chao and Qin Guan all studied under Su Shi, and they are collectively called "Su Men Four Bachelor". During his lifetime, he was as famous as Su Shi, and he was called "Su Huang" in the world; Calligraphy is good at cursive script, which is unique and one of the "Song Sijia". That's the title.
